Capacity note: flaky integration tests in Tollgate Payments

So, the Tollgate integration suite flakes mostly under load, when the sandbox gateway throttles us and retries pile up. Rather than chasing each flake, we budget retries and quarantine anything exceeding the failure rate cap — cheaper than burning CI capacity. Future maintainers: tweak cautiously and watch queue times for a week. Current budgets are set below.

constants for yaduf-fahag:
BUDGETS = {
    "kelix": 528,
    "briwyn": 734,
}

## 3.8.0 — Changed defaults in Mapforge tile cache

Heads up, on-call folks: the Mapforge cache layer now evicts by LRU instead of TTL-only, and the default memory ceiling doubled. Cold-start warmup is also on by default, so expect a brief CPU spike after restarts — that's normal, don't page anyone. Stale-while-revalidate is enabled for zoom levels 0–8. After upgrading, nodes pick up the new defaults shown here:

config for kajof-fahif:
[druael]
port = 9000
region = east-4
host = druael.paliqlabs.internal
timeout_ms = 2000
retries = 2

## Payroll Export Format Change — Wagewheel

Heads up: as of this release, Wagewheel emits payroll exports as fixed-width v3 instead of the old CSV. Downstream at Ledgerloft this means the parser toggle must flip before the Friday run, otherwise everything lands in the quarantine bucket and Priya gets paged. No schema migration needed, just config. The values below are what prod should show after the cut-over.

settings of kaguf-tajof:
JULVAN_PIN=7633
JULVAN_TENANT=holiel
JULVAN_METRICS_HOST=metrics.julvan.plorvacorp.internal
JULVAN_SEAL=seal_7bfedb9e
JULVAN_STANDBY_TEAM=sorox

## The 2 p.m. Cutoff Rule

Welcome to the Crumbleton Bakehouse ops team! One thing that trips up every new hire: custom cake orders lock at 2 p.m. the day before pickup, no exceptions in the app. The kitchen plans proofing schedules overnight, so a late order literally can't be baked in time. If a customer begs, don't override the flag yourself — that breaks inventory counts downstream. Instead, route it to the front-of-house lead, who can sometimes swap a standby slot. Questions about cutoff edge cases go here.

escalation mailbox, yahif-kahop: norax.aldion.quenath@ordinhq.example